Exploring the Urdu Community in Kuwait and Best Audiobooks to Enjoy

Kuwait is home to a diverse population, including a vibrant Urdu-speaking community. The Urdu community in Kuwait plays an integral role in preserving the language and cultural heritage of Pakistan and India. From social gatherings to cultural events, the Urdu community in Kuwait thrives in keeping their traditions alive while also embracing the modern world. One of the ways the Urdu community stays connected to their language and literature is through audiobooks. Audiobooks have become increasingly popular among readers who prefer listening to books rather than reading them. They are convenient, allowing people to enjoy literature while on the go, driving, or even doing chores at home. For the Urdu-speaking community in Kuwait, audiobooks provide an excellent way to immerse themselves in their language and discover new stories and authors. Here are some of the best Urdu audiobooks that members of the Urdu community in Kuwait can enjoy: 1. "Bazm-e-Aakhir" by Saadat Hasan Manto This audiobook features a collection of short stories by the renowned Urdu writer Saadat Hasan Manto. His stories are known for their bold and realistic portrayal of society, making them a compelling listen for those interested in Urdu literature. 2. "Umrao Jaan Ada" by Mirza Hadi Ruswa A timeless classic, "Umrao Jaan Ada" is a novel that tells the story of a courtesan in 19th-century Lucknow. The audiobook captures the essence of the novel and brings alive the world of courtesans and their struggles in a captivating narration. 3. "Raja Gidh" by Bano Qudsia "Raja Gidh" is a thought-provoking novel that delves into themes of love, obsession, and spirituality. The audiobook version allows listeners to appreciate the intricate storytelling and profound messages conveyed by Bano Qudsia in this masterpiece. 4. "Peer-e-Kamil" by Umera Ahmed This audiobook is a modern Urdu novel that explores the complexities of love, faith, and personal growth. "Peer-e-Kamil" has garnered a large following among Urdu readers and the audiobook version offers a gripping listening experience for fans of the novel. 5. "Manto Kay Afsanay" by Saadat Hasan Manto Another collection of short stories by Saadat Hasan Manto, "Manto Kay Afsanay" is a must-listen for those interested in Urdu literature. Manto's storytelling prowess and insightful commentary on society make these stories a compelling listen. The Urdu community in Kuwait can enjoy these audiobooks to stay connected to their language and culture, while also exploring the diverse and rich world of Urdu literature. Whether it's a classic novel or a contemporary story, audiobooks offer a convenient way to immerse oneself in the beauty of Urdu language and storytelling.
